i do not recommend the clear altnernatives for several reasons: 1. just isn't very bright. i notice a big difference between the custom led and the clear alt. 2. as mentioned, clear alt. is out of business so there's no support. 3. clear alt is known for having quality issues and you get what you pay for. 4. custom led has some really cool programming on their units, check them out!
